Abstract

A kind of carbon dioxide expansion capsule, by embedding guide pin of performing the operation put subcutaneous after, conduit is drawn outside skin from hypodermic tunnel, be after carbon dioxide by air displacement in expansion capsule, pass through connecting line, automatic pressure regulator connects dioxide bottle, setting automatic Regulation valve is in required pressure opening and closing, its automatic valve is opened by spring action when expanding bag pressure power and reducing, close by cylinder action when pressure raises, by valve auto-compensation expansion capsule because of carbon dioxide dissipation loss, keep constant gas pressure that expansion capsule is expanded, and and then outwards push skin and subcutaneous tissue, make its Accretive Extensions.

Description

Carbon dioxide air bag skin dilator
A kind of skin expansion medical apparatus and instruments of system of the present invention, implants the subcutaneous medical apparatus and instruments carrying out skin expansion especially by constant voltage dioxide capsule.
When after skin is because of wound or tumor, nevus cell nevus resection operation during defect, contiguous normal skin is repaired defect by expansion, satisfied effect can be received.Current known skin expansion method is by performing the operation in subcutaneous implantation silica gel expansion water pocket and injection kettle, after waiting for wound healing (about needing 2 time-of-weeks), the volume of capsule is increased by water filling, extruding skin is outwardly, skin surface is long-pending to be increased, and forms excess skin afterwards at long term (the 1-2 month).Shortcoming needs to be expanded by the water filling of skin repeated localised puncture after embedding water pocket with injection kettle, and therefore infection may appear in injection site, hematoma, skin split, and dilating sacculus exposes complication, and patient's misery is larger.The outward expanders such as vacuum suction skin dilator are no doubt without the need to hands art, but cannot axillary fossa be used for, the depressed area such as webs, also be unsuitable for local skin and organize the positions such as very tight scalp, I am in " water sac sealing carbon dioxide air bag skin dilator " (application number 200710143819.3) to declare for 2007, proposition dioxide capsule is expanded, and with water pocket, air bag is sealed, find that carbon dioxide can cause gasbag pressure to decline by the slow disperse of existing manufactured materials in force, although dioxide dispersion enters tissue be conducive to tissue growth and healing, but the decline of expansion bag pressure power then can make expansion lose efficacy.
The object of this invention is to provide a kind of skin expansion medical apparatus and instruments.Implanting subcutaneous dioxide capsule in constant pressure by automatically maintaining, carrying out skin expansion.
The object of the present invention is achieved like this: a kind of carbon dioxide expansion capsule, by embedding guide pin of performing the operation put subcutaneous after, conduit is drawn outside skin from hypodermic tunnel, be after carbon dioxide by air displacement in expansion capsule, pass through connecting line, automatic pressure regulator connects dioxide bottle, setting automatic Regulation valve is in required pressure opening and closing, by valve auto-compensation expansion capsule because of carbon dioxide dissipation loss, keep constant gas pressure that expansion capsule is expanded, and and then outwards push skin and subcutaneous tissue, the tractive that skin continues by outwardly active force, the cell of skin and organize irriate hypertrophy, formed and exceed excess skin long-pending before expansion, be used further to repair other wound surface because of surgical defect such as nevus cell nevuss.In addition, adopt the method to make skin to be expanded form local crowning, be convenient to the attachment of negative-pressure suction type skin dilator suction nozzle, both share and reach better expansion effect.
Owing to adopting such scheme, adopt this dilator to start expansion after the implantation immediately, without the need to by skin repeated localised puncture water filling expansion, shorten the expansion time, use also easier.

Shown in Fig. 1,2, carbon dioxide air bag skin dilator connects automatic pressure regulator (3) by dilator (1) through connecting line (2), and the latter connects bottle pressure table (5) and carbon dioxide cylinder (6) through three-way interface (4).
Dilator shown in Fig. 1,2 (1) is divided into expansion capsule (1.1) and airway (1.2) two parts, the silica gel material good by histocompatibility is made, expansion blister cavities (1.12) communicates with airway lumen (1.22), the tubular structure that airway (1.2) is side open-ended.
Shown in Fig. 1,2, connecting line (2) comprises the joint (2.1) of band nut (2.3), with wedge-shaped card (2.2) with the use of, pipeline arranged bacteria filter (2.3), valve switch (2.4), connect air gauge (2.7) through threeway (2.6), cylinder intubate (2.8) and cylinder-bore (3.1.5) grafting, side opening (3.1.3) grafting of side opening intubate (2.9) and pressure regulator valve (3).
Shown in Fig. 3, automatic pressure regulator (3), by upper cover (3.1), rubber seal piston (3.2), inner core (3.3), spring (3.4) and lower cover (3.5) assemble, during assembling, the pipe box (3.2.1) of rubber seal piston (3.2) is placed on the blind pipe (3.3.1) of inner core (3.3), side opening (3.2.2) aligns with side opening (3.3.2), piston bush (3.2.3) is placed on piston inner core (3.3.3), and fixed by bayonet socket (3.2.4), the guide rail (3.3.4) of inner core (3.3) snaps in the guide rail (3.1.6) of upper cover (3.1), mounting spring (3.4), the inner nut (3.5.1) of lower cover (3.5) and the outer nut (3.1.7) of upper cover (3.3) are spun.
Fig. 1, 2, shown in 4, carbon dioxide air bag skin dilator embodiment: by the forward part of the expansion capsule (1.1) of dilator (1) and airway (1.2) along implant area skin to be expanded subcutaneous after, one end of airway (1.2) is drawn outside skin from hypodermic tunnel, through wedge-shaped card (2.2) and joint (2.1) grafting, wedge-shaped card (2.2) and nut (2.3) spin and reinforce the connection of airway (1.2) and connecting line (2), now, expansion capsule (1.1), airway (1.2) is through the cylinder (3.1.4) of connecting line (2) with automatic pressure regulator (3), the side opening (3.1.3) of upper cover (3.1) forms closed-loop path, and through air gauge (2.7) show circuit air pressure, when loop and cylinder (3.1.4) air pressure are lower than setting value, under the promotion of spring (3.4), side opening (3.2.2) and (3.3.2) align with the side opening (3.1.3) of upper cover (3.1), the carbon dioxide of gas bomb (6) injects connecting line (2) with in dilator (1), along with expansion capsule (1.2), connecting line (2) and cylinder (3.1.4) air pressure raise, when the thrust of the intrinsic pressure generation of cylinder exceedes the elastic force of spring (3.4), just promote piston (3.2.3) to be shifted to spring direction, side opening (3.2.2) and (3.3.2) misplace relative to the side opening (3.1.3) of upper cover (3.1), the gas return path of gas bomb (6) and the loop of dilator (1) connecting line (2) are interrupted, gas bomb (6) stops to dilator (1) interior gas injection, and so forth, the intrinsic pressure auto-compensation of dilator (1) and constant can be realized, by the nut (3.1.7) between rotation upper cover (3.1) and lower cover (3.5) and (3.5.1), the degree of compression of regulating spring (3.4), regulate the air pressure promoted needed for piston, that is the air pressure in dilator (1), air pressure in gas bomb (6) often beyond intrinsic pressure more than 10 times of dilator (1), thus realizes the mini and micro equipments of whole air supply system, is convenient to carry with.
